Was sind die Schlüs
seltechnologien des Blockchain -Speichers? Distributed Speicher dezentraler Datenspeicher: Das Blockchain -Ledger nimmt eine verteilte Speicherrechnungsmethode an, und die Daten werden gemeinsam auf Knoten mehrerer verschiedener physischer Adressen oder Organisationen im Netzwerk freigegeben und synchronisiert. Vollständiger Datenspeicher: Jeder teilnehmende Knoten verfügt über eine vollständige Datenspeicherung, und die Knoten sind unabhängig und Peer-to-Peer. Der Konsensmechanismus sorgt dafür, dass Konsistenz: Stellen Sie die endgültige Konsistenz der Speicherung durch Konsensmechanismen sicher und verbessert die Glaubwürdigkeit und Sicherheit von Daten.2. Kryptographie
Vertraulichkeit und Integritätsprüfung: Kryptographiestudien Probleme wie die Vertraulichkeit und Informationsintegritätsprüfung, die die Eckpfeiler der Blockchain sind. Hash -Algorithmus und asymmetrische Verschlüsselung: Blockchain verwendet den Hash -Algorithmus, um Block -Header -Informationen zu generieren, und stellt die Integrität des Hauptbuchs und der Netzwerkübertragungssicherheit durch asymmetrische Verschlüsselungstechnologie sicher. Merkel Tree: Strukturell bestimmte Dinge oder Zustände im Block organisieren und zusammenfassende Informationen in den Blockheader speichern, wodurch die Schwierigkeit der Manipulationen von Daten erhöht wird.3. Konsensmechanismus
Lösen Sie das Problem der Konsistenz verteilter Systeme: Konsensmechanismus wird verwendet, um die Konsistenz, Erkennung und Unveränderlichkeit der formulierten Operationen in einem verteilten Netzwerk innerhalb einer begrenzten Zeit zu gewährleisten. Dezentrales Mehrparteien-gegenseitiges Vertrauen: Ein spezifischer Konsensalgorithmus löst das Problem des Multi-Party-gegenseitigen Vertrauens in eine dezentrale Umgebung.4. Smart Contract
Informationsvertragsausführung: Smart Contracts werden auf informative Weise verteilt, verifiziert oder ausgeführt, wodurch vertrauenswürdige, nachvollziehbare und irreversible Vertragstransaktionen ermöglicht werden, ohne sich auf Dritte zu verlassen. Vertrauenswürdige Ausführungsumgebung: Die Blockchain -Technologie bietet eine vertrauenswürdige Ausführungsumgebung für intelligente Verträge. Sobald die Vertragsbedingungen ausgelöst sind, wird der Code automatisch ausgeführt. Turing Complete Language Support: Ausgereife Smart Contracts unterstützen die vollständige Sprache, die mehrere komplexe Verträge reduzieren, die manuelle Teilnahme reduzieren und die Effizienz und Genauigkeit verbessern kann.Zusammen bilden diese Schlüsseltechnologien den Kern der Blockchain -Speicherung und ermöglichen es Blockchain, in einem dezentralen, sicheren und vertrauenswürdigen Umfeld zu operieren und Möglichkeiten für Veränderungen und Wachstum für verschiedene Branchen zu bieten.